In Hocking County, jobs in the outpatient care centers pay the highest wages

Jobs in the outpatient care centers industry reported the top wages in Hocking County for 2006. The average industry job in Hocking County received a wage of $50,004 in 2006. The annual wage is greater than the industry wage rate in Ohio of $38,652 and greater than then the pay for jobs in this industry in the United States of $44,428.
Other high-paying jobs in Hocking County, Ohio exsists in nondepository credit intermediation ($42,858), offices of physicians ($41,396), electronic markets and agents and brokers ($40,479) and oil and gas extraction ($37,656) industries. Note: Click the above Graphic for Detail Comparison
